265  Other / Beginners & Help / Re: im brand new and newbie answer this please on: May 21, 2016, 08:18:10 AM
How I can get a higher position ?

If I have higher position what is the benefits of that?

Can I get btc if I have higher position?

Can you list the lowest to highest position?

That's all tnx




Brand New: 0 Activity

Newbie: 1 activity

Jr Member: 30 activity

Member: 60 activity

Full Member: 120 Activity

Sr Member: 240 Activity

Hero Member: 480 Activity

Legendary Member: 775~1030 Activity



You can join a signature campaign and earn bitcoins. You will start earning something reasonable from full member rank up.
